The Dell Pro Thunderbolt 5 Smart Dock SD25TB5 is the best branch for a Precision mobile workstation, but only when Dell lists your exact model, host ports, cable route, and high-power behavior as compatible. Where a Precision explicitly supports the dual-USB-C dock path, the Dell Performance Dock WD19DCS is the better specialist choice. Every other configuration comes down to three checks: the exact adapter requirement, the GPU and display route, and Dell’s compatibility record. A dock can handle monitors, Ethernet, and peripherals perfectly well while the original laptop adapter remains necessary under sustained load. What does not work is choosing by the Precision family name, by a high wattage headline, or by two USB-C sockets sitting next to each other. Each of those can hide a different electrical and display topology.

1. Dell Pro Thunderbolt 5 Smart Dock SD25TB5 — Best Current High-Power Branch
One condition governs the SD25TB5: Dell has to confirm your exact Precision on both its Thunderbolt 5 and its power path. Meet it and you get the strongest Dell I/O branch in this roundup. Dell documents two DisplayPort 2.1 outputs, HDMI 2.1, a multifunction USB-C DisplayPort 2.1 route, two downstream Thunderbolt 5 ports, and 2.5GbE.
Dell publishes ceilings up to 300W for Dell systems and 240W for non-Dell systems, though the compatible host and cable route control the actual result. A Precision with Thunderbolt-shaped ports is not automatically on that path. Monitor support answers to the exact GPU, the display topology, and Dell’s listing.
Our Take If Dell documentation names your Precision and the required high-power cable route, the SD25TB5 is the buy. If it does not, keep the original adapter and choose a dock for verified I/O rather than chasing the largest published number.

2. Dell Performance Dock WD19DCS — Best Exact Dual-C Precision Branch
The WD19DCS is a specialist, and the specialty is a Precision that Dell explicitly supports on the dock’s dual-USB-C host connection. On the correct Precision, both host connectors participate in the intended performance-dock route. Dell documents two DisplayPort 1.4 outputs, a multifunction USB-C DisplayPort 1.4 or HDMI 2.0 path, and Gigabit Ethernet.
Do not read the second connector as a universal way to double a USB-C dock. Dell states that on an unsupported host only one cable functions as the dock connection, while the other can supply up to 15W to a device. Two physical USB-C ports beside each other establish nothing about dual-C compatibility.
Our Take Wait for Dell’s exact compatibility listing to confirm the Precision dual-C branch, then buy. As a blind purchase for a workstation that merely looks as though both connectors should fit, the WD19DCS is poor.

3. Dell Pro Thunderbolt 4 Smart Dock SD25TB4 — Best Managed Thunderbolt 4 Alternative
When the Precision does not sit on the SD25TB5 high-power branch, the SD25TB4 becomes the Thunderbolt 4 alternative. Dell specifies two DisplayPort 1.4 connections, HDMI 2.1, a multifunction USB-C DisplayPort 1.4 output, two downstream Thunderbolt 4 ports, and 2.5GbE. That covers native GPU display routes and 2.5GbE network connectivity.
Dell publishes up to 130W on supported Dell systems and 96W on non-Dell systems. Plenty of Precision configurations need a stricter power check than that headline can answer. Retain the original adapter whenever the exact dock-host combination does not establish full operating power, and check host DP and DSC support for displays.
Our Take For a verified Thunderbolt 4 Precision, the SD25TB4 is a capable I/O and display dock. Read 130W as a Dell compatibility branch, not as permission to remove a higher-power workstation adapter.

4. Dell Thunderbolt Dock WD22TB4 — Best Modular Thunderbolt 4 Alternative
Two conditions point to the WD22TB4: the Precision host appears in Dell’s supported table, and the modular platform is already part of the desk. This is the established modular Thunderbolt 4 route. Dell documents two DisplayPort 1.4 outputs, HDMI 2.0, a multifunction USB-C DisplayPort 1.4 connection, two downstream Thunderbolt 4 ports, and Gigabit Ethernet.
Every multi-monitor ceiling comes from Dell’s host display matrix. The 130W Dell charging path is host dependent too, and it can remain below a workstation’s original adapter requirement. The modular design says nothing about upgradeable power or universal Precision support, so do not let one imply the other.
Our Take Documented exact Precision plus a desk that suits an established modular Dell dock, and the WD22TB4 earns the slot. Run workstation power and display validation as two separate checks.

5. Dell Dock WD19S — Best Native USB-C I/O Path with Separate Power
Some desks have already settled power, because the original workstation adapter is staying connected. That is where the WD19S works as a practical I/O dock, provided the exact USB-C port on the Precision supports DisplayPort Alt Mode. Dell documents two DisplayPort 1.4 outputs, HDMI 2.0, a multifunction USB-C display route, and Gigabit Ethernet, with video on the native DP Alt Mode path.
There is no Thunderbolt expansion here, and a plain USB-C data port without DP Alt Mode will not produce native video. Dell-specific power behavior remains host dependent. Nobody should buy this for a one-cable power headline. Buy it when native displays and peripherals are the real job.
Our Take Confirmed DP Alt Mode and a separately powered Precision are the two conditions, and the WD19S meets them without pretense. It keeps the docking decision honest when the workstation’s charger already solves power better than the dock.

6. Dell Pro Dock WD25 — Best Current Native USB-C Office Path
An office-focused desk running a Precision has its native USB-C option in the WD25. Dell lists two DisplayPort 1.4 outputs, HDMI 2.1, a multifunction USB-C DisplayPort 1.4 connection, 2.5GbE, and management behavior that remains host specific. Confirmed DP Alt Mode is required, and Thunderbolt expansion is not part of the package.
Dell publishes up to 100W for supported Dell systems and 96W for non-Dell systems. Those figures are unlikely to answer every high-power Precision requirement, so preserve the original adapter unless Dell documents a sufficient exact path. DSC-dependent displays require host validation as well.
Our Take Where the Precision has confirmed DP Alt Mode and the desk wants 2.5GbE with Dell USB-C I/O, the WD25 is the fit. Plan on separate power whenever the documented evidence does not establish full workstation charging.

How to Choose a Precision Workstation Dock
Prove the host connection
Start at the Service Tag, which gives the exact port layout and the Dell dock compatibility record. From there, separate Thunderbolt 5, Thunderbolt 4, USB-C DP Alt Mode, and the specialist WD19DCS dual-C route. Two USB-C sockets are not enough to establish the dual-C branch, and a USB-C shape does not prove native video.
Keep power separate from I/O
Write down the original Dell adapter requirement, then compare it against the manufacturer-published dock path for that exact laptop. Keep the adapter if the evidence does not establish full operating power. That does not disqualify the dock from handling monitors, network, storage, and other peripherals.
The SD25TB5’s 300W Dell ceiling and the WD19DCS dual-C design are conditional results, not interchangeable ways to power every Precision. On other models the correct solution may be a Thunderbolt or USB-C dock plus the original charger.
Validate the complete display topology
Record the workstation GPU, the host DP and DSC capability, every monitor’s resolution and refresh rate, the dock output group, and any adapter in the chain. Actual combinations come from Dell’s detailed host tables. A dock’s socket count and product-level maximum are no substitute for that matrix.
Frequently Asked Questions
Does the WD19DCS use both USB-C cables on every Precision?
No. Dell limits the full dual-C dock path to explicitly supported Precision hosts. On an unsupported system, Dell states that a single cable functions as the dock connection and the second can supply up to 15W to a device.
Does the SD25TB5 deliver 300W to every Dell workstation?
No. That published Dell ceiling depends on an exact compatible Dell system and cable path. Confirm the Service Tag and Dell listing before treating it as the laptop’s charging result.
Is it acceptable to use the original Precision charger with a dock?
Yes, whenever the dock is the right verified I/O and display path but its documented charging route does not establish full workstation power. Keep every connection within the manufacturer’s supported setup.
